Michael Szilagyi Project Designer
|
|
Project Responsibilities Mr. Szilagyi serves as project designer. His responsibilities include project design for building preservation, new construction, greenway, and transportation projects.
Related Experience Mr. Szilagyi brings to Campbell Thomas & Co. an interdisciplinary approach to project design, with a background in both civil engineering and architecture. Mr. Szilagyi’s role at Campbell Thomas & Co. has included assisting with the design issues of the Schuylkill River Trail Extension, the Cobbs Creek Trail, and Green Ribbon Trail. He has contributed to feasibility studies for a multi-use trail between Gettysburg and Hanover, PA; and for a township-wide pedestrian and bicycle plan for Whitemarsh, PA. He also assisted with the design of the ramp connecting the Schuylkill River Park Trail with the new South Street Bridge, in which he applied his previous enthusiasm for integrating social, environmental and technical processes into architectural/urban design.
